What are the primary battery and display differences between IdeaTab A1000 and BBK Vivo Y37L TD-LTE?
IdeaTab A1000 is equipped with a 7-inch display and 3500 mAh battery, while BBK Vivo Y37L TD-LTE features a 5.5-inch display and 1500 mAh battery.
